Three dynamics dominate the landscape: regulatory frameworks that redefine compliance cost and technology adoption, trade and input-cost environments that directly affect manufacturing economics, and recall activity that underscores the operational stakes of platform complexity.

On the regulatory front, the February 2026 EPA Automotive Trends Report reinforces how pickup trucks and vans are classified as light trucks under NHTSA regulations, while detailing fuel economy and technology adoption metrics for model years 2024 and 2025. This classification has direct implications for emissions targets, average fleet calculations, and the pace at which electrification and hybridization can be leveraged as compliance tools rather than purely consumer-facing features. Simultaneously, input-cost and trade dynamics remain a persistent strategic variable. Industry analysis has indicated that a 25 percent import duty on steel and aluminum could increase the cost of building a typical vehicle by as much as $1,500. This is not a marginal concern in a segment where a typical automobile incorporates roughly 1,000 pounds of steel, contributing an estimated $6,000 to $7,000 to total vehicle cost, along with 350 to 560 pounds of aluminum representing approximately $1,000 per unit. In a category where margin discipline and total-cost-of-ownership positioning matter as much as brand equity, material cost exposure can influence platform decisions, sourcing strategies, and the relative attractiveness of domestic versus imported content.

Competitive Landscape: Concentrated Incumbents, Disruptive Entrants, and the Electrification Test

The pickup truck market remains structurally concentrated, with the top three players accounting for roughly 55 percent of market share and the top five reaching approximately 65 percent. That concentration creates both resilience and vulnerability. Incumbents with deep heritage in full-size and heavy-duty segments benefit from brand loyalty, established distribution networks, and proven fleet relationships. At the same time, the same concentration makes the market sensitive to platform missteps, recall exposure, and the speed at which new entrants can carve out defensible niches.

Ford Motor Company continues to anchor its positioning across a broad pickup portfolio, including the F-150, F-250, Maverick, Ranger, and Super Duty lines, spanning full-size luxury and heavy-duty offerings. In early 2026, the company refreshed its model-year catalogs with improved hybrid and electric options across the Maverick, Ranger, F-150, and Super Duty families, signaling a deliberate push to broaden electrified availability without abandoning core internal-combustion strength. That strategy is unfolding alongside significant compliance and quality activity, including NHTSA recalls affecting substantial volumes of earlier F-150, Super Duty, and Maverick models. These developments illustrate the dual challenge facing established OEMs: advancing product diversity while managing legacy platform risk at scale.

Ram Trucks, under Stellantis, remains specialized in the Ram 1500, 2500, and 3500 heavy-duty segments, where payload, towing, and commercial durability continue to define purchase rationale. General Motors competes through Chevrolet Silverado 1500, Silverado EV, GMC Sierra 1500, and Hummer EV pickups, blending mainstream volume positioning with electric innovation and, more recently, addressing recall actions on heavier-duty Silverado 3500 and Sierra 3500 variants. Both brands illustrate how the U.S. market’s full-size heartland remains a contest of engineering credibility, dealer execution, and fleet economics.

Toyota Motor Corporation maintains its position through the Tacoma and Tundra, leveraging reputation for reliability and broad resale liquidity. Nissan Motor Company continues to sell the Frontier mid-size pickup in North America, occupying a pragmatic middle ground between full-size capability and lower acquisition cost. Hyundai Motor Company’s Santa Cruz compact pickup reflects a different strategic angle: a car-based, lifestyle-oriented truck that expands the definition of the segment for personal-use buyers. Each of these players demonstrates that “pickup truck” is increasingly a family of distinct value propositions rather than a single product archetype.

The electrification frontier introduces a different competitive rhythm. Rivian’s R1T electric pickup, Tesla’s Cybertruck full-size electric pickup, Workhorse Group’s W-15 electric full-size pickup, and BYD’s Shark and Shark 6 electric mid-size pickups collectively represent a broadening attempt to redefine performance metrics, total cost of ownership, and customer experience. Their presence is not merely about zero-emission driving; it is about whether electric architectures can support commercial duty cycles, upfitting requirements, charging logistics, and residual value expectations that traditional buyers take for granted.
